Transaction 23e6791627f9489af2abb8a40c7ac0b5b60866ae81907df19cab7c549309af90

6 Input
2 Outputs
  • 23e6791627f9489af2abb8a40c7ac0b5b60866ae81907df19cab7c549309af90:0
  • value  537242472
    address  38QnDuzMDVbLS7dK5GK487bXNBMTASV9ai
  • 23e6791627f9489af2abb8a40c7ac0b5b60866ae81907df19cab7c549309af90:1
  • value  168140293
    address  35H9fnjrcRTd3HAzSL3vV1AaJEWzryhWey